James Joshi is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Sociology and Political Science and Information Systems. According to data from OpenAlex, James Joshi has authored 120 papers receiving a total of 4.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 84 papers in Artificial Intelligence, 82 papers in Sociology and Political Science and 36 papers in Information Systems. Recurrent topics in James Joshi's work include Access Control and Trust (65 papers), Cryptography and Data Security (42 papers) and Security and Verification in Computing (27 papers). James Joshi is often cited by papers focused on Access Control and Trust (65 papers), Cryptography and Data Security (42 papers) and Security and Verification in Computing (27 papers). James Joshi collaborates with scholars based in United States, Italy and China. James Joshi's co-authors include Hassan Takabi, Saman Taghavi Zargar, David Tipper, Gail‐Joon Ahn, Elisa Bertino, Arif Ghafoor, Lei Jin, Basit Shafiq, Runhua Xu and Rafae Bhatti and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Communications of the ACM and IEEE Communications Surveys & Tutorials.
